At first, Fajah tried to put her career first. So she wanted in at all costs Good times Bad Times play, even if she had to ‘pay money’ to do so. “But of course it doesn’t work that way in real life,” she admits. “So I had 1,350 euros and that is of course nothing. And my daycare was already 800 euros.” At the time, Fajah was already the mother of her daughter Irem. But in her own words she ‘couldn’t enjoy life like others who didn’t have children’. That’s why she quickly decided to earn extra money with side jobs. “Then I got that feeling of making money.”

However, the makers of GTST did not want her to appear at fairs. “Because you are a star and you don’t belong at a fair,” Fajah quotes her ex-employer. “Well, then you have to pay me like a star,” Fajah continues. Ultimately, Fajah threw in the towel and left the soap opera. “I did leave myself, but I left too early for my career.” Although the producer asked her at the time to think about it some more, Fajah could not put her pride aside. “I paid the price for that. My career was over after that.”

Fajah continues: “Yolanthe then came in On the Way to Tomorrow and I went out. And she’s kind of the same type, of course. So she got all the roles after that. Not me.”

Despite her pride, she admits that it was more important to her to “keep her family together.” “My career became less important at that moment. I just thought: if that goes well, it will be fine.”
